Odeon Cinema, New Street, Birmingham, 1985-1987. A view of the Odeon Cinema at night from the north-west, showing the illuminated tower sign and billboard. The final Paramount Theatre, part of a small chain of luxury theatres, opened in 1937 in New Street. The Paramount Theatre was taken over by Odeon in 1942 and its name was subsequently changed. In 1965 the cinema was renovated. In 1988, after this photograph was taken, the cinema was closed for subdivision into six screens. Additional screens were added in 1991 and 1998.
